How to apply to Rennes School of Business
We guide you to find the programme that best meets your needs.
School News
Discover what brings the school to life every day: conferences, business partnerships, student projects, and key moments on campus.
Our campuses
Our campuses in Rennes and Paris welcome students in environments conducive to success.
In today’s fast-paced global economy, where consumer perception can make or unmake a company’s reputation, the role of brand management has never been more critical. From luxury fashion houses in Paris to innovative startups in London, businesses across all sectors are investing in strategic brand management to foster customer loyalty, create emotional value and distinguish their offerings in a competitive marketplace.
In this context, brand professionals must not only be creative but also strategic, analytical and deeply connected to both the business and cultural environments. This growing demand underscores the need for professionals who can master both the science and the art of branding.
A brand management master’s is a specialised programme in business administration designed for individuals with a passion for storytelling, marketing and strategy. As international competition grows, there is a corresponding increase in the need for professionals with expertise in the principles and practices of effective brand development. The knowledgeacquired is increasingly relevant across industries that value strong brand identity.
Whether your focus lies in luxury brand management, marketing or creative brand positioning, a master’s in this field offers you the skills, tools and experience to lead with confidence. The ability to:
Time spent in this programme also strengthens essential leadership capabilities by encouraging students to work collaborative, team-oriented environments.
Want to study brand management? Discover our Master’s (MSc) in Luxury Marketing & Brand Management
Contact an advisor
A high-quality marketing Master focused on brand management typically covers topics such as:
Through a combination of lectures, workshops and real-world projects, students develop a thorough understanding of strategic positioning in the modern marketplace.
This includes learning how to devise and implement effective strategies aligned with business goals, analyse performance through KPIs and adapt to evolving consumer behaviour and market trends. Practical assignments often simulate real team projects, helping students strengthen interpersonal and collaborative competencies essential for success in dynamic settings.
Students also take elective courses that match their chosen area of focus, allowing for a personalised academic journey. Faculty members — many of whom are experienced professionals — support students as they apply theory to practice. The curriculum may also include a thesis, enabling learners to explore a range of branding challenges in greater depth during the academic year.
Discover our Brand Management Master
From start-ups to global corporations, brand managers play a vital role in shaping public perception and guiding a company’s direction. Well-managed brand fosters trust, delivers value and encourages long-term relationships between organisations and their audiences.
In the luxury industry especially, branding goes beyond the product, it’s about crafting an experience. High-end consumers expect authenticity, exclusivity and sustainability. Brands must evolve accordingly. A luxury brand management Master’s prepares students to understand this delicate balance between heritage and innovation, ensuringthat strategies are applied with precision and relevance.
For students drawn to the fashion, advertising or the creative industries, the brand management Master’s offers the chance to align your ambitions with the evolving identity of brands. You’ll learn how to operate across cultures, oversee brand portfolios and contribute to long-term plans while cultivating meaningful professional connections. These capabilities are vital for becoming a brand leader in an interconnected economy.
A brand management Master’s opens the door to a variety of roles in marketing, strategy and communication, including:
Graduates frequently join multinational companies, creative agencies or specialised firms in fashion, luxury, tech or media. Some students also use the qualification as a stepping stone toward an MBA degree or continue in studies. Many alumni share their success stories after gaining job placements in high-profile organisations. Often, these journeys begin with a team project or internship that helped them transfer theoretical learning into professional practice…
Contact us Discover our Brand Management Master
The MSc in Luxury Brand and Marketing Management at Rennes School of Business places students at the heart of a forward-thinking ecosystem. It provides access to historic brands, cutting-edge colleges, thriving creative communities and English-taught, internationally recognised degrees designed for today’s global market.
On campus, students benefit from career counselling, international networking events and financial aid opportunities. School welcomes applications from international students with a degree or 3-year recognised bachelor degree, who can demonstrate English language proficiency and academic ambition. They may also need to select and submit a study plan, transcripts and a work portfolio. Internship opportunities are also available to enhance real-world readiness.
For those ready to take this step, the MSc in Luxury Brand and Marketing Management offered by Rennes School of Business provides a comprehensive, globally minded education in brand management, designed to ensure graduates are ready to lead in today’s most competitive industries.
MSc Luxury Marketing and Brand Management
Campus : Paris and Rennes
Duration : 1 or 2 years
Teaching language : English
Entry requirements : Bac +3 and Bac +4
What is a brand management Master's?
It is a postgraduate programme that focuses on building and managing the identity, value and perception of brands. It typically covers areas such as marketing, consumer psychology, communication and e-business.
What careers can I pursue in brand management?
You can pursue a variety of exciting careers. Graduates can enter roles such as brand manager, product manager, digital marketing specialist or strategic consultant. Some also work in luxury or fashion branding or content creation.
What are the requirements?
Applicants usually require a recognised bachelor’s degree in marketing, business, design or a related field. Schools may also require English language certification, credit requirements. They may request a portfolio, motivation letter or interview.
How to apply for a brand management master's programme?
Most schools require an online application, transcripts, a CV and possibly a thesis proposal or interview. Some offer guidance through application counselling services. Deadlines and semester start dates vary.
What abilities are developed in brand management programme?
Students gain skills in strategic thinking, marketing research, communication, consumer behaviour and management, all reinforced through case studies and problem-solving challenges. These are essential for becoming a leader in a competitive environment.
What does the curriculum include?
The curriculum includes strategic brand management, luxury marketing, digital communication, sustainability, consumer insights, and global strategy supported by hands-on week projects.
Where can I study brand management?
Brand management can be studied at leading business schools in France, the UK, the US and beyond. Rennes SB offers a dedicated master of science in Luxury Brand and Marketing Management, fully taught in English.
What is luxury brand management?
Luxury brand management focuses on the unique know-how used by high-end brands to build prestige, exclusivity and recognition. It’s ideal for students interested in fashion, hospitality or lifestyle, particularly those ready to choose a dynamic, creative and professional path.